I installed Eclipse Luna. I like what the built-in Dark theme does to all the views surrounding the actual text editor. However, I like to use my own color theme Solarized Dark on the editor and furthermore I'm changing a few highlight-box colors in the Editor Annotation settings. I'm able to make all of those configurations just fine. It takes a few minutes however and every time I start Eclipse again all my color settings are back to the default Eclipse Dark Theme, including text editors, highlights and such.
How can I make the aforementioned settings permanent, as in not having to tweak them again every time I start Eclipse?
回答1:
in Eclipse, Window -> preferences ,
in General / appearence /Colors and Fonts
For save changes click first on "Apply" and after "OK"
